Output eb40bc66fc90823a24a39ea9e83737c70e540fb9a63170613f169ff9fd05ed29:139

value
77001
script pubkey
OP_0 OP_PUSHBYTES_20 cfbdededb1e017f002f29bea3449cad37d1fe9bb
address
bc1qe777mmd3uqtlqqhjn04rgjw26d73l6dm7r586y
transaction
eb40bc66fc90823a24a39ea9e83737c70e540fb9a63170613f169ff9fd05ed29
spent
true